Remote Access Security Best Practices
Understanding Remote Access Security
Remote access has become a vital part of modern business operations. However, ensuring the security of remote access is crucial to protect sensitive information from cyber threats. Implementing robust security best practices helps organizations safeguard their digital assets.
Strong Authentication Methods
Using multi-factor authentication adds an extra layer of security, making unauthorized access significantly more difficult. Encourage employees to use complex passwords and regularly update them to prevent potential breaches.
Utilize Secure VPN Connections
A VPN encrypts data transmitted between remote devices and company servers, ensuring data confidentiality and integrity. Always ensure VPN software is kept up to date and configured correctly.
Regular Software Updates and Patch Management
Keeping all software and systems up to date is vital to patch vulnerabilities that could be exploited by attackers. Establish a routine for applying updates promptly.
Monitoring and Auditing Remote Access
Regularly monitor and audit remote access logs to detect any suspicious activities. Implement alerts for unusual login attempts or access to sensitive data.
Employee Training and Awareness
Educate employees on the importance of security awareness training regarding remote access risks. Empower them to follow best practices and recognize potential threats.
